3 clever uses for leftover coconut milk

Does your recipe only call for 1/2 cup coconut milk? Now what to do with the rest? Here's 3 tips for your leftovers.














Freeze: In an ice-cube tray; drop three to four coconut cubes into chai ice tea for a smooth, cool treat.

Mix: Coconut milk with minced garlic, grated ginger, lime juice, and crushed red pepper flakes. Use as a marinade for chicken or fish.

Dilute: With a bit of water, substitute liquid in pancake batter of oatmeal.

So how do they do it?

Chefs don't eat bland food. They choose a food that is healthy, then add fresh herbs for flavor and spice for heat. Sue Torres, of New York City's SueƱos, poaches fish in a broth of water and white wine or coconut milk, with onions, carrots, and a habanero chilli. This I can't wait to try!
